🥣 Ingredients
🍝 Pasta & Shrimp:
- 12 oz fettuccine pasta
- 1 lb shrimp (peeled & deveined)
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 tablespoons butter
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- Salt & black pepper (to taste)
🧀 Alfredo Sauce:
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ese
- ½ cup milk (optional, for lighter sauce)
- 1 tablespoon butter
- ½ teaspoon Italian seasoning
- Pinch of nutmeg (optional, for depth)
🌿 Garnish:
- Fresh parsley (chopped)
- Extra Parmesan cheese
🧂 Ingredient Notes
- Shrimp: Medium or large work best—don’t overcook
- Parmesan: Freshly grated melts smoother than pre-packaged
- Cream: Use full-fat for that rich, authentic texture
- Garlic: Fresh garlic adds bold flavor
👨🍳 Instructions
Step 1: Cook Pasta
Boil salted water and cook fettuccine according to package instructions.
Reserve ½ cup pasta water, then drain.
Step 2: Cook Shrimp
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at.
Season shrimp with salt and pepper.
Cook for 1–2 minutes per side until pink.
Remove and set aside.
Step 3: Make Alfredo Sauce
In the same pan:
- Melt butter and sauté garlic for 1 minute
- Pour in heavy cream and bring to a gentle simmer
- Stir in Parmesan cheese until melted
- Add milk (if using) for desired consistency
- Season with Italian seasoning and nutmeg
Step 4: Combine
Add cooked pasta and shrimp back into the sauce.
Toss gently until everything is well coated.
Add reserved pasta water if needed to loosen sauce.
Step 5: Serve
Garnish with parsley and extra Parmesan. Serve immediately.

💡 Tips for Perfect Alfredo
- Don’t boil the sauce—keep it at a gentle simmer
- Use freshly grated cheese to avoid clumping
- Cook shrimp just until pink to keep them tender
- Toss pasta immediately with sauce for best texture

❄️ Storage
- Fridge: Up to 3 days
- Reheat: Add milk or cream when reheating to restore texture
- Freezer: Not recommended (cream sauce may separate)
